Transaction

0e5d116a92397ccc064d5b80d5ecf0a7e45e68d3015aec07bb9f65d9a507e4d5
423,491 confirmations
Timestamp
1519822047
Block511,318
Fee1,130 sats
Fee rate5.89 sats/vB
view on mempool.space

Inputs & Outputs